Hi,

Kornelius Kalnbach wrote:
> Hello!
> 
> NKF (Network Kanji Filter) behaves different now:
> 
> ruby18 -rnkf -e 'p NKF.nkf("-mj", "=?iso-2022-jp?B?GyRCRnxLXDhsGyhC?=")'
> "\e$BF|K\\8l\e(B"
> ruby19 -rnkf -e 'p NKF.nkf("-mj", "=?iso-2022-jp?B?GyRCRnxLXDhsGyhC?=")'
> "=?iso-2022-jp?B?GyRCRnxLXDhsGyhC?="
> 
> Is this intended or some encoding issue? How do I get the old behavior?

This is bug, sorry.  I fixed it at r14997.
If you can't update, -mS works well.
ruby19 -rnkf -e 'p NKF.nkf("-mSj", "=?iso-2022-jp?B?GyRCRnxLXDhsGyhC?=")'
"\e$BF|K\\8l\e(B"

-- 
NARUSE, Yui  <naruse / airemix.com>
DBDB A476 FDBD 9450 02CD 0EFC BCE3 C388 472E C1EA